This photo was taken on the slope opposite the <br />location of the former test mine ponds in Yankee Gulch looking back up the draw. <br /> <br />In December 2006 the test Disposal cell for test mine solids on ridge - October <br />2006mine pond area was broad cast seeded with the BLM approved seed mix. There <br />was approximately one to two inches of snow on the ground when the seed was <br />distributed. In the spring of 2007 very little plant establishment was observed. A high <br />volume of seed was observed in the lower part of the draw apparently having been <br />carried to the bottom with snow melt. Throughout the spring and summer months plant <br />growth failed to establish. <br />In November 2007 the area was reclaimed once again this time using drill seeding <br />technique with a modified seed mix recommended and approved by the BLM. The <br />reclamation contractor drill seeded the area the first time in a horizontal direction <br />lengthwise along the disturbed area then made a second pass at a diagonal to the <br />horizontal line to break up the uniform row appearance of the reclamation. The seed <br />was applied at a rate of 15 pounds per acre of pure live seed using a no-till drill. <br />American Soda, L.L.P <br />DRMS Annual Report <br />July 10, 2008 <br />Photo 3 - Test mine pond area after excavation, re-contouring, and reseeding.
